Top Scholarships in India Offering Up to ₹70 Lakh
National Overseas Scholarship
Overview:
This scholarship is provided by the Government of India for students from SC, ST, OBC, and minority communities to study abroad.
Benefits:
- Full tuition fees
- Living expenses
- Airfare
- Visa and insurance
- Total support can go up to ₹60–70 lakh depending on country
Eligibility:
- Age below 35 years
- Minimum 60% marks
- Family income limit applies
- Admission in recognized foreign university
How to Apply:
- Apply online through official government portal
- Upload academic and income documents
- Attend interview if shortlisted
Inlaks Shivdasani Foundation Scholarship
Overview:
Supports Indian students for Masters, MPhil, and PhD in top universities worldwide.
Scholarship Amount:
- Covers tuition fees
- Living expenses
- One-way travel
- Up to USD 100,000 (~₹80 lakh)
Key Requirement:
- Excellent academic background
- Admission offer from top international university
Tata Trusts Education Grants
Highlights:
- Loan scholarships for higher studies abroad
- Partial or full funding depending on merit
- Especially strong for engineering, medical, management students
Funding may reach ₹50–70 lakh for international courses.
Fulbright-Nehru Fellowship
Sponsored By:
US-India Educational Foundation
Coverage:
- Tuition fees
- Living expenses
- Health insurance
- Travel allowance
Fully funded US programs can exceed ₹70 lakh in total value.

Government Scholarships in India (Domestic)
If studying in India, you can apply through:
- National Scholarship Portal (NSP)
- State Government Schemes
- Minority Scholarships
- AICTE Scholarships
- UGC Fellowships
Amounts range from ₹50,000 to ₹5 lakh per year.
